Ms. Blanche Davenport Davis, age 87 of Mt. Airy passed away Saturday, August 18, 2012 at Northern Hospital of Surry County. Ms. Davis was born in Surry County on September 27, 1924 to Joseph Glen and Emma McCraw Davenport. She retired after over forty years of service at Brown Wooten Mills in Mt. Airy. Blanche was loved dearly by her family. Nothing made her happier than the time she spent with family. She loved cooking for those she loved. Many holidays were spent in the home she shared with her mother surrounded by her family. She loved her Lord and was a dear and faithful servant. She leaves to cherish her memory: sister, Faye Jarrell and husband Norris of Mt. Airy; brother, Leonard Davenport and wife Elsie of Winston-Salem; her aunt and special friend Melba Shelton of Mt. Airy and dear friend Annie Riggs. Several special nieces and nephews that were like her own children, Kaye Rogers and her husband Jimmy and son Brian; Gray Jarrell and his wife, Judy and their children, Lori and Jody; Amy Davenport Borton and Greg Davenport and his sons, Bill Konecy and Michael. In addition to her parents, Ms. Davis was preceded in death by a brother Jack Hiram Davenport and a special family member Karen Davenport. Funeral services will be held at 12:00, Monday, August 20, 2012 at Moody Funeral Home Chapel by Pastor Alex Martin, Greg Davenport and Jimmy Rogers. Burial will follow in Old Hollow Primitive Baptist Church Cemetery. The family will receive friends at the funeral home one hour prior to the service.
